Celebrate 400 Years of Manufacturing and Exporting in the United States!

The National Association of Manufacturers is a proud Partner of Jamestown 2007: America's 400th Anniversary. Jamestown is unique among European ventures into the New World. Rather than a government-sponsored pursuit, the Virginia Company was a for-profit, private stock company.  One of the first things the settlers did was to use the local resources to manufacture high-quality glass for export back to Europe. Besides the legacies of free enterprise, manufacturing and exporting, Jamestown also instilled in the U.S. the traditions of rule of law and representative government. We salute the celebration of this heritage, which has allowed this country to prosper.
